Basic Bread Stuffing
7 ingredients
49 steps
Ingredients
- 1/2 pound (or more) butter
- 1 cup finely chopped shallots, onions, or spring onions
- 8 cups (approximately) fresh bread crumbs, crusts and all
- 1 tablespoon fresh tarragon (or more to taste) or 2 teaspoons dried tarragon, moistened in a little white wine for 1 hour
- 1 cup finely chopped parsley
- 1 tablespoon salt, or to taste
- 1 1/2 teaspoons freshly ground black pepper
Directions
-
1Place the butter, shallots or onions in a saucepan, and allow the butter to melt over low heat.
-
2Do not saute the shallots.
-
3Combine with the crumbs and other ingredients and toss lightly.
-
4Add more melted butter if needed, and taste for seasoning.
-
5Stuff the bird lightly just before roasting.

6Instead of tarragon you can use any of the following herbs to taste.
-
7(It is better not to mix herbs, except for the addition of parsley, but mix if you must.)
-
81.
-
9About 1 1/2 teaspoons dried thyme, soaked in a little white wine for an hour.
-
102.
-
11Sage.
-
12Use with discretion, or it smothers all other flavors.
-
133.
-
14Summer savory.
-
15This has a delicious flavor for turkey and is less known than most herbs.
-
164.
-
17Basil.
-
18The fresh is delicious and superb in the stuffing of a spitted bird.
-
19If fresh is not available, use about 2 teaspoons of dried basil, soaked in white wine beforehand.
-
20Another way to give the flavor of fresh basil to your dressing is by adding pesto , the Italian sauce normally used with pasta.
-
21Fortunately, it freezes rather well, so pesto can be made when fresh basil is in the market or in your herb garden and it is possible to have it with your Thanksgiving or Christmas bird.
-
22Add about 3 tablespoons of pesto or more to the basic bread stuffing.
-
23You will have to reduce the amount of crumbs, depending upon the quantity of additive.
